Police: Off duty State Police detective injured in crash
INDIANAPOLIS (AP) - Authorities say an off duty Indiana State Police detective has suffered "critical injuries" in a motorcycle crash in Indianapolis.
Police say the 24-year veteran of the department was riding in his personal motorcycle when a car collided with the bike, causing the detective to hit a semi-trailer on Interstate 465 south of Interstate 69.
The crash happened Saturday morning.
Authorities say the vehicles were approaching slowing traffic in a construction zone.
Police the detective suffered "critical injuries," despite wearing a helmet.
Police believe alcohol was not a factor.
The crash remains under investigation.
